Output 85a8b7ca5dec7395cf7b7f375a95e37dbb457624398ea600e63f84b1c6bc8018:8

value
63786581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c8df747eeee5496e1ff53e90511f3254319a9a OP_EQUAL
address
3QNU91W98F6S53yULe6L2ywSmJ2zo9rhEo
transaction
85a8b7ca5dec7395cf7b7f375a95e37dbb457624398ea600e63f84b1c6bc8018
confirmations
418915
spent
true